What does it look like to stop seeing yourself as “all over the place” and start recognizing that you’re actually building range, depth, and power? In this thought-provoking episode of WIT Love, host Andreanne Amany sits down with Rosebette Yeboah, technology and transformation professional, Oracle consultant at Deloitte Canada, and purpose-driven leader, for a powerful conversation about career evolution, intentional growth, and the audacity to take up space. From geology to enterprise technology, Rosebette opens up about navigating multiple career pivots, reflecting deeply on her journey, and discovering that every experience was preparing her for something bigger. She shares why being a “Jane of many things” can actually become your greatest competitive advantage when paired with intentionality and depth. Together, Andreanne and Rosebette explore the realities of mid-level career growth, emotional maturity in leadership, building authority before the title arrives, and why reflection is one of the most underrated tools for personal and professional success. Rosebette also dives into the importance of asking “why,” staying grounded in human impact within enterprise tech, and choosing audacity as her word of the year — a mindset rooted in courage, preparation, and believing you belong in every room you walk into. This episode is a reminder that success is not about fitting yourself into one lane. It’s about building your own path with clarity, confidence, structure, and purpose.
